Litigation Lawyer needed in East London Paying £29.38 per hr ref OR20207

Full time hours on a fixed-term basis

We are looking for a skilled Litigation Lawyer to join our Litigation and Public Law Team on a fixed-term basis to cover maternity leave. This is an excellent opportunity to work on complex and high-impact cases within a supportive and collaborative environment.

You will manage a varied and challenging caseload, with a particular focus on one or more of the following areas:

  • Complex Possession Proceedings
  • Housing Judicial Review
  • Access or Anti-Social Behaviour Injunctions

You will be supported by experienced Senior Lawyers and a dedicated team of legal officers and paralegals.

What You’ll Do

  • Provide expert legal advice and guidance across housing and public law matters.
  • Draft legal documents and manage litigation from start to finish.
  • Undertake advocacy in the County Court (preferred).
  • Handle cases involving complex possession, homelessness, anti-social behaviour, and injunctions.
  • Contribute to the effective delivery of a high-quality, cost-efficient legal service.
  • Support the wider Legal Services team by taking on additional work where required and within your competence.
